automated procurement involves the use of software and technology to automate the procurement process from end to end. This includes tasks such as supplier sourcing, purchase order processing, supplier relationship management, and contract management. By automating these processes, companies can streamline their operations, increase efficiency, and reduce costs.

One of the key benefits of automated procurement is its ability to improve visibility and control over the entire procurement process. With automated systems in place, companies can easily track and monitor all aspects of their procurement activities, from supplier performance to contract compliance. This increased visibility allows companies to make more informed decisions and proactively manage their supply chain to prevent disruptions.

Another benefit of automated procurement is its ability to increase efficiency and reduce manual errors. By automating routine tasks such as purchase order processing and invoice reconciliation, companies can save time and resources that would otherwise be spent on manual data entry and paperwork. Automated systems can also help companies standardize their procurement processes and enforce compliance with company policies and regulations.

Furthermore, automated procurement can help companies build stronger relationships with their suppliers. By providing suppliers with real-time visibility into demand forecasts, inventory levels, and delivery schedules, companies can work more closely with their suppliers to optimize inventory levels, reduce lead times, and improve overall supply chain performance. This collaboration leads to better communication, increased trust, and ultimately, more efficient procurement processes.

In addition to improving efficiency and reducing costs, automated procurement can also help companies mitigate risks and ensure compliance with regulations. By automating compliance checks and monitoring supplier performance, companies can identify potential risks and take proactive measures to address them. Automated systems can also help companies stay up-to-date with changing regulations and ensure that all procurement activities are conducted in accordance with legal requirements.
